34 crashes in 30 days at W Little York; major wreck Thursday morning

July 23, 2026 at 05:15 AMBy Dennis R. Mundy, Executive Editor📍 Harris County

A major collision struck W Little York Road around 5:15 AM on Thursday, July 23, bringing a jolt to an intersection that's already been hammering drivers across Harris County this month.

The wreck happened on what started as a quiet morning—broken clouds and 83 degrees—but the location itself is anything but quiet. According to LocalTrafficAccidents.com data, 34 incidents have been reported along this stretch in the past 30 days, with 26 of those classified as major. Step back further and the pattern deepens: 77 total incidents in the past 90 days, 39 of them major. Over the past year, this corridor has logged 138 incidents, including 65 major crashes and one fatality.

Thursday's collision is the latest in a string that underscores why commuters on this residential road face persistent disruption. The timing varies—while the single busiest hour here is 4 to 5 PM with seven crashes in recent data, incidents happen at all hours, and Saturdays have historically been the highest-incident day with 12 crashes recorded over 90 days.

Broader context comes from state records. According to TxDOT CRIS public crash records, this corridor (within approximately a quarter-mile) has recorded 1,058 crashes since January 2020. Contributing factors as recorded by the investigating officer, per TxDOT CRIS, show "Failed To Control Speed" as the leading factor, cited in 300 crashes. The hit-and-run rate here stands at 8.0%, with 175 of 2,200 units involved departing the scene.

Thursday morning's incident adds to Harris County's broader traffic burden. In the past 30 days, the county has recorded 17,671 total incidents, including 39 fatalities.

Responding officers worked the scene to clear the roadway. Details on lane closures, vehicle count, and injury status were not immediately available. The incident was cleared by standard protocols, allowing traffic to resume normal flow.
